NVRI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

257 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Enviri (NVRI)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$1.42B — up 12% from $1.26B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 38 funds opened new NVRI posit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 21 holders — while 78 added to existing stakes and 102 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Copper Rock Capital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$20.2M. The largest seller was Huber Capital Management, cutting an estimated $9.34M.
